Yachats
is known as "the Gem of the Oregon
Coast", is a quaint little village
with a population of slightly more than 600 and is located between Florence
and Waldport. It is situated
at the mouth of the Yachats River and cradled between the
mountains and the ocean. This unique little village has long
been known as a popular vacation destination and draws people from
all over because of it's charm and incredible scenic attractions.
There are some nice places to eat
and rest in Yachats during both summer and winter seasons.
Be sure to make reservation far in advance for the busy summer
months.
During the winter months the Oregon
Coast is know for it terrific stormy weather. Storm watchers
come and visit this city to watch the breakers pound into the
rocky shorelines of Yachats.
